Sty Scrapers China Is Planning A Series Of High Rises For Pigs

The first has been built in the city of Ezhou by a company called Hubei Zhongxinkaiwei Modern Farming. Two years of construction came with a price tag of 4 billion yuan ($540 million US). China is the world’s largest producer and consumer of pork, and demand for meat is rising. In 2018, a swine flu outbreak decimated the country’s pig population, and the skyscrapers are a high-profile attempt to recover....

On June 10, the CDC announced that it will hold an emergency meeting with its advisers on June 18 to discuss the recent increase in myocarditis and pericarditis following immunization with an mRNA COVID vaccine. The CDC defines myocarditis as inflammation of the heart muscle and pericarditis as inflammation of the outer lining of the heart....

We know that SARS-CoV-2, the virus that causes COVID-19, is spread through respiratory droplets that can be spread when an infected person coughs, sneezes, talks, or even exhales. In some cases, the virus is also spread through contact transmission, meaning through a recently contaminated surface or through direct physical contact with the infected individual (think a handshake or kiss). Experts have also cautioned that the virus may linger in the air in the form of aerosolized particles in poorly ventilated spaces....

Tax-related identity theft occurs when someone finds your Social Security number (SSN) and uses it to file a tax return and claim a fraudulent refund. To protect yourself from this, the IRS recommends setting up an Identity Protection (IP) Pin....
